## Artifact Signing — rotahelm Utility

Welcome aboard. rotahelm is our internal secrets-rotation utility at Quindle Systems. Every rotation run produces a signed manifest so downstream services can confirm the rotation actually happened. Contractors should never sign manually; the pipeline handles it. To verify manifests locally, import the current verification key, reproduced directly below.

signing key of bahaf-bagaf = bky19_uiUxDExuKwEKEZfEG19

Subject: Q3 cash-flow forecast — heads up

Hi everyone,

Bringing our incoming director, Sela, into the loop on the Q3 forecast. Short version: inflows look steadier than last quarter thanks to the Bramwick renewals, but the Olten tooling spend lands heavy in August, so we'll dip into the facility for about six weeks. Nothing alarming, just timing. Full model is in the shared folder; happy to walk anyone through it. Sela, the context you'll actually need is in the note below.

confidential, kahog-bawif: The northern region missed its Pramir quota by 20.0 percent last quarter. Casaxek Freight plans to lower the Fraion list price by 41.5 percent in December. The finance team signed off on a budget of $236.4 million for Project Druius. The renewal with Fenysix Partners closes at $91.3 million a year, 2.1 percent below the last contract.

## Service Account: deploybot-status

The Fernwhistle chat bot posts deploy status updates to the release channel. It runs under the `deploybot-status` service account, which has read-only access to the Copperline pipeline API. The account is rotated quarterly; update the bot's config map after each rotation and restart the pod. The current key for the pipeline API is below.

gateway credential: kto7_yV41IWH